[PATCH] D95544: [LoopPeel] Use llvm.experimental.noalias.scope.decl for duplicating noalias metadata as needed.
Jeroen Dobbelaere via Phabricator via llvm-commits
llvm-commits at lists.llvm.org
Wed Jan 27 23:24:07 PST 2021
jeroen.dobbelaere added inline comments.
================
Comment at: llvm/lib/Transforms/Utils/LoopPeel.cpp:525
+ SmallVector<MDNode *, 6> LoopLocalNoAliasDeclScopes;
+ identifyNoAliasScopesToClone(L->getBlocks(), LoopLocalNoAliasDeclScopes);
+
----------------
nikic wrote:
> Might make sense to do this once and pass into cloneLoopBlocks?
Yes, that definitely makes sense !
CHANGES SINCE LAST ACTION
https://reviews.llvm.org/D95544/new/
https://reviews.llvm.org/D95544
More information about the llvm-commits
mailing list